No Cosigner Car Loans because Cosigning and Family Don’t Mix

Just as mixing business with pleasure is not wise, having a family member cosign your loan agreement can have immense ramifications, financially as well as personally. If you search the web for “cosigning with family member”, you will realize that several people have borne the brunt of asking a family member for help. It can lead to unresolved money issues between families. So, what should you do when the lenders compel you to search for a cosigner?

Buying a Car without a Cosigner

A Car Buyer’s Guide: Tips on dealing with a Cosigner

Buying a car is no joke. You have to find a car that you love and then seek a lender that you like. Usually, lenders ask car buyers with zero credit scores, insufficient income, or new jobs to bring a cosigner. With a cosigner in picture, they are assured of timely payments. But, finding one is not easy. Learn how to deal with a cosigner and make a perfect purchase. 

1. Explore options!

Family is not the only option for cosigning. You can consider your friends, spouse, colleague, etc. for the job. It is not compulsory for the cosigner to be related to you. It can be anyone who is ready to help you out. 

Sometimes, it is better to take financial help from someone who will not judge you continuously or discuss your financial situation with everybody. You certainly do not want your aunt to tell everyone about your late payments during the Christmas dinner. So, find someone who wants to help you without passing any judgment. 

2. What about the Future?

Your brother may agree to be your cosigner. But, you must explain him the consequences of becoming one. They will not be responsible for the loan, but it will also affect their prospects of getting a new loan. If your brother is considering opting for a student loan, helping you can make things difficult for him in the future. 

When you are thinking about future, do not forget to ask the lender about the process of removing the cosigner from your loan agreement. A few lenders allow borrowers to change the contract rules once they have received a certain number of payments. 

3. What’s your Plan?

Anyone thinking of becoming your cosigner will be interested in knowing your loan repayment strategy. It is always a good idea to save for the rainy day. If you lose your job, or suffer from an illness, make sure that your payment schedule is not affected by it.

And, do not forget to prepare for the scenario of buying the car on your own. If you are buying a car for the first-time and you do not have any credit history, apply for small loans, pay them off and improve your chances of getting a car loan. Another way to get approval is by reducing the loan amount. Either bring a down payment or choose a less expensive used car for eliminating the loan burden.

How to grab the best Year-End Deal on your Next Car Purchase?

Shopping for a car during Holidays is no joke. Many individuals quickly find themselves unprepared and confused for the task ahead. A few of them leave the pursuit of finding the best deal and head home to enjoy the festivities. But, remember that Christmas is one of the top 5 holidays for making a car purchase. According to Iseecars.com, dealers offer 35.6% more deals during Christmas than any other time of the year.

End of Year Car Buying Tips
 
Buy a Car: Make the Most of End-Of-Year Deals

If you want to buy a car during the end of 2017, do not walk down to the dealership before making a detailed analysis. Here’s how you can obtain the best deal and come home with a car.
  • The Search and Research begins: What does it involve?
Buying a cheap car that doesn’t meet your requirements is not a good deal. You need to find aggressive discounts on the type of car that you want. To find a vehicle of your choice, check the list of car rankings. You may find that many car related websites in the market provide detailed review of car models, enabling you to make an informed decision. Understand each car model’s performance against different cars and find your pick.

Also, one cannot stress the importance of having pre-approved auto financing during this time of the year. With a ready check in your hand, you will be able to grab the best end-of-year deals without letting them go to any other buyer. So, find your car and then make sure that you have money for buying it.
  • What’s the Scene at the Lot?
Compare end-of-year car shopping to a clearance sale. You may not find a wide-range of inventory at the dealership lot. Color options may be few. Or, you may find that different versions of the model are unavailable. Also, there will be several other people vying for the same car as you. On the other hand, you can enjoy great monetary benefits. Auto makers offers huge discounts to push slow-selling models and dealers are ready to share their incentives with you in the hopes of clearing space for 2018 car models. It results in incredible savings for you.
  • The Kind of Deals that you can Expect
Auto makers and dealers are offering different types of deals across the nation. Kelley Blue Book and US News are a few websites that offer detailed analysis of different car deals available during the Holiday Season. For example, you can obtain $6,250 cash back on the 2017 Chrysler 300. On, Hyundai Sonata, the cash back amount is even higher. 2017 Ford Mustang is offering 0% financing for 72 months along with $1000 in cash back. On Honda Accord 2017, you can avail benefits up to $2700 in the form of discounts. And, it is expected that the pricing will become more aggressive as the year ends.

How to avoid buying a Flooded Car in Baltimore?

Baltimore faced unseasonal storm and several flooding conditions a couple of months ago. You may think that you have dealt with all the problems associated with flooding and heavy rains. But, there is one aspect of floods that you should not ignore, especially when you are looking to buy a used car in the Charm City.

How to detect a Flooded Car in Baltimore

Rains caused severe flooding in Central parts of Maryland. And, several cars were inundated during the catastrophic act. These cars are now making their way to the used car market.

Is it okay to buy a Flooded Car?

Anyone will tell you to avoid buying a car that was caught in the middle of a flood. Even if the car is completely dry, there must be traces of dirt and debris in the car’s engine. Also, water may have affected the electrical components of the car. It can be dangerous to drive such an unreliable car. 

It is only okay to buy a car if it has suffered minimal flood damage during the recent rains in Baltimore. But, if the insurance company has declared it as a total loss or it has a salvaged title, it is best to avoid the purchase. You may argue that repairs are an option. But, if there is an issue of salt-water flooding, it will be difficult to fix the car. Unless you are okay with rebuilding a flooded car from scratch, avoid it. 

Tips for Avoiding a Flooded Car in Baltimore

Now, if the car is damaged due to floods, you may avoid buying it. But, what if a dealer or a private seller is not upfront about the car’s history? How to ascertain whether a car is flood-damaged?

1. Flood-damaged cars have a musty smell to them. If you feel that the smell is not obvious, close the doors and windows of the car and check for nasty odors.

2. Are there any water stains on the seat covers? Do the covers seem new in comparison to the car? It is often a tell-tale sign that the dealer is trying to hide something.

3. Also, inspect the undercarriage and the engine compartment for rust.

4. If the engine oil appears muddy, it is a sign that the quality of the car was compromised during rains.

5. Take the car for test-drive to ascertain any type of water damage. Are there any unpleasant odors, unpredicted sounds, or unexpected smoke? 

6. Even if you find no problem after thorough inspection, it is wise to seek help from an expert. Hiring a mechanic may seem unnecessary and expensive. But, it is better to pay for inspection than end up with a lemon. 

7. Learn the car’s history with the help of VIN or Vehicle Identification Number. Obtain free vehicle history report by submitting the VIN on the National Insurance Crime Bureau’s website. 

Better be Safe than Sorry!

It is true that a car is necessity for most individuals living in Baltimore. It is a way of living. And, so you must pay extra attention to the car you choose. Check signs for flood damage, obtain the vehicle history report and find a trusted mechanic to understand the real deal. 

Remember a successful purchase is always a cautious and well-thought one!

The Numbers say go for a Used Car

Are you thinking of buying a car? Is your decision tilting towards buying a new car? Before you head out to make a purchase, do give a thought to the other option. Buying a pre-owned car may not make for an appealing choice; but makes sense financially. 
 

Stay away from the New; Go for the Used Cars

Who doesn’t love the new car smell? You may have set your eyes on a new car but here’s why you should head to the used car section at the dealership. 

Buying a New Car becomes Expensive every Year

Even though there are several affordable car models, buying a new car and keeping it is becoming expensive year over year. Obtaining an auto loan for buying a new car is resulting in higher monthly payments than before. According to Experian’s Q1 2017 data, a sub-prime borrower spends $519 on a new car loan. And, if he seeks a used car loan, it comes down to $385. So, it makes sense to buy a used car.

Loan Terms are getting Longer

Lenders charge high interest rates from sub-prime borrowers. But, they try to cover the high rates with longer loan terms. If you wish to buy a new car with super-prime credit, the lenders will offer a loan term of 62 months. And the term is 72 months for deep subprime car borrowers. For a used car borrower with deep-subprime, the term is 65 months. Remember that used cars are less costly which means you will make smaller monthly payments over the years. But, when you buy a new car with a long term, you end up paying more in the form of interest.

The Risk of Negative Equity
 
Constant rise in monthly payments and long loan terms spell a recipe for disaster. A new car loses value as soon as you leave the dealership lot. And, the lenders direct initial payments towards the interest amount. It means the amount you owe to the lender becomes higher than the value of your car. Being in an upside down auto loan situation is very risky proposition. If the car is totaled for some reason, you will have to pay the difference between the insurance money and the pending loan amount. So, consider choosing a used car because of its low value and low depreciation rate.

Let your Brain take the Lead! 

Buying a car is an emotional experience. You may adore a brand. You may have set your heart on a certain car model. But, remember that a car is the second biggest purchase of your life. If you listen to your heart and disregard cognitive thinking, you will face bad credit score and unpaid debts in the future. So, consider your financial condition, credit score, and cash availability before buying a new car. If you think that higher monthly payments will put an unnecessary burden on your financial condition, go for a used car. Listen to your brain and make a practical decision.

Why Dealers demand Down Payment from a Car Buyer?

Dealers are interested in selling their cars and earning commission. They do not care how the money is paid? Most dealers have no part in the financing process. If you do not have a pre-approved auto loan, they can help you find an auto loan in the form of dealership financing. But, how much down payment you make is not their concern.

The amount of down payment depends on your loan amount. If the lender approves you for a loan amount that covers the total cost of the car, you do not have to think about the down payment. Usually, lenders offer 70% -80% as LTV for your car. It means you have to bring money for the remaining amount. 

Lenders demand higher down payment when your credit score is not excellent. A bad credit car buyer has a history of missed payments and it manifests higher risk to the lender. In order to reduce the risk factor, he may ask you bring at least 20% down payment.

Buying a Car after Bankruptcy: Misconceptions vs. Reality

Many people go through financial setback during the course of their life. While some may suffer from a bad credit score, others become a victim to bankruptcy. Usually, a person faces either chapter a 7 bankruptcy or a chapter 13 bankruptcy. A chapter 13 bankruptcy is for debtors who can repay a certain portion of their debt with the help of a repayment plan. On the other hand, a Chapter 7 bankruptcy is useful for debtors who possess little or no disposable income and wish to get rid of their excess unsecured debts.


Many people who file for bankruptcy think it is impossible to obtain additional financial assistance. Misconceptions cloud their thinking and it sways them from the real scenario. However, with the help of certain guidelines and the right mindset, you can obtain an auto loan for buying a car

Buying a Car and Bankruptcy: Common Misconceptions to avoid

1) Misconception: I will not be eligible for an auto loan after bankruptcy. 

Reality: Bankruptcy may be a temporary halt but it is not the end of your financial journey. The common misconception is that a person suffering from bankruptcy will not get approval for any loan. However, the reality is different. A bad credit auto loan is the best option available to individuals with bankruptcy. The probability of obtaining approval for bad credit auto loan increases as the loan is designed for individuals with credit issues. Thus, put your efforts in researching for lenders who provide bad credit auto loans and getting your dream car will not seem like a distant dream.

2) Misconception: Bankruptcy ruined my credit score. Improving it is a challenge.

Reality: A credit score is made up of numerous factors such as the types of credit, amount of your debt, credit history and payment history. The situation of bankruptcy helps you to eliminate most of the elements that create a negative impact on your credit report. Additionally, the debt-to-income ratio of people after bankruptcy is better than the one prior to bankruptcy. Therefore, obtaining an auto loan is a chance to improve your credit score provided you make the payments on time. 

3) Misconception: My purchase options are limited to used cars. 
 
Reality: While it is advisable to be calculative in making future financial decisions, the options of purchasing the types of cars are not limited. A person who recently suffered bankruptcy is open to purchasing new cars as well as old cars. The best alternative to a used car is a discontinued car model. Purchasing a discontinued car model helps you to obtain a new car for a budget-friendly amount. Also, the car dealers are eager to sell the discontinued car model to free their shelf space. Therefore, a discontinued car model will help you stay in your budget and allow you to get your hands on a new car.
